Common Words

  • 再见zài jiàngoodbye; see you again later
  • 再次zài cìonce more; once again
  • 再说zài shuōto say again; to put off a discussion until later; moreover; what's more
  • 一再yī zàirepeatedly
  • 再三zài sānover and over again; again and again

Where this character comes from

A pictograph related to ‘a second time’. It means ‘again, once more; then, after that; furthermore; (with 不) any more’ (再见, 再说, 不再).
